Power Supply Compatibility
The Pure Base 500FX supports standard ATX power supplies, making it compatible with most mainstream units on the market. It can accommodate power supplies up to 180mm in length, allowing for a range of high-performance and modular options.
When choosing a power supply, ensure it has the necessary wattage for your components. The case’s airflow design benefits from high-quality units with good efficiency ratings, such as 80 Plus Gold or higher.
Cable Management Features
The Pure Base 500FX offers a well-designed cable management system to facilitate a tidy build. It includes multiple cable routing holes with rubber grommets and ample space behind the motherboard tray.
Key cable management features include:
- Multiple tie-down points for securing cables
- Pre-installed velcro straps for easy bundling
- Space behind the motherboard tray for hiding excess cables
- Dedicated channels for power supply cables
This setup helps improve airflow and aesthetic appeal, making it easier to build and upgrade your system over time.
Tips for Optimal Compatibility and Cable Management
To maximize compatibility and cable management efficiency, consider the following tips:
- Choose a modular power supply for easier cable routing
- Plan your cable paths before installing components
- Use the case’s cable tie points to keep cables organized
- Opt for shorter cables if possible to reduce clutter
- Ensure adequate airflow by not overloading cable routes
Following these guidelines will help you build a clean, efficient, and visually appealing PC with the Be Quiet Pure Base 500FX case.
